Output 8e890daf8f074cf7433ef8980c61a84e62c391078aff558b07f5383fdfbdad36:0

value
708620753
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14bdde059a8d52d88bfa787688bc19a75cac5a46 OP_EQUALVERIFY OP_CHECKSIG
address
12tfy3fnTWHongj3kbtuBGb6AqtzqoJBJY
transaction
8e890daf8f074cf7433ef8980c61a84e62c391078aff558b07f5383fdfbdad36
spent
true